Bohler's and Gissane Angles in the Indian Population
Vetrivel C Sengodan1, K H Amruth, Karthikeyan
1Department of Orthopaedics, Coimbatore Medical College and Hospital, Coimbatore, Tamil Nadu, India.
Calcaneal parameters like Bohler`s and Gissane angles differ significantly in the Indian population compared to other groups. Orthopedic surgeons in India should use these population-specific ranges for better calcaneal fracture treatment.

Background:
- Calcaneal fractures are common injuries.
- Accurate measurement of calcaneal parameters is crucial for diagnosis and treatment.
- Existing data on calcaneal parameters may not be representative of the Indian population.
Purpose of the Study:
- To establish normal ranges for Bohler`s and Gissane angles in the Indian population.
- To compare these Indian-specific ranges with international data.
- To inform orthopedic practice in India regarding calcaneal fractures.
Main Methods:
- A study involving 324 adult Indian participants (male and female) was conducted.
- Lateral ankle X-rays were obtained using digital radiography.
- Bohler`s and Gissane angles were measured by two independent radiologists to ensure reliability.
Main Results:
- Statistically significant differences (P < 0.05) were found between the measured calcaneal angles in the Indian population and published data from other groups.
- Bohler`s angle measurements showed variations.
- Gissane angle measurements also showed variations.
Conclusions:
- The study highlights the need for Indian-specific reference ranges for calcaneal parameters.
- Orthopedic surgeons in India should consider these population-specific values for improved calcaneal fracture management.
- This research contributes to optimizing treatment standards for calcaneal fractures within India.
